Overview

The pentavalent DPT-IPV-Hib vaccine, specifically the formulation developed by KM Biologics known as Quinvacta (KMB-202), is a combination vaccine designed for infant immunization. It integrates five components into a single injection: diphtheria toxoid, tetanus toxoid, acellular pertussis (aP) antigens, inactivated poliovirus (IPV), and Haemophilus influenzae type b (Hib) capsular polysaccharide conjugated to a carrier protein. A distinguishing feature of the KM Biologics formulation is the use of Sabin-strain inactivated poliovirus (s-IPV), making it the first 5-in-1 vaccine in Japan to utilize this platform. The vaccine is indicated for the prevention of diphtheria, tetanus, pertussis, poliomyelitis, and invasive diseases caused by Haemophilus influenzae type b. By combining these antigens, the vaccine reduces the total number of injections required in early childhood, potentially improving adherence to vaccination schedules and reducing the burden on healthcare providers and parents.
